Sr Financial Analyst LFO IND
This role will be primarily focused on supporting centralized metrics reporting utility for operations in North America. Variance and trend analysis intended to provide financial decision support and commentary around the business performance as well as supporting periodic forecasting & planning cycle. Also, the role will require supporting any ad-hoc projects based on the business needs

Ameriprise India LLP has been providing client based financial solutions to help clients plan and achieve their financial objectives for 125 years. We are a U.S. based financial planning company headquartered in Minneapolis with a global presence. The firm’s focus areas include Asset Management and Advice, Retirement Planning and Insurance Protection.
